html { _overflow-x:hidden; }
.toplinks { margin-right:58px;}



.proListBanner { position:relative; line-height:0px; font-size:0px;}
.provideoBtn { width:972px; height:85px; position:absolute; left:50%; margin-left:-486px; bottom:0px;}
.provideoBtn a { display:block; width:154px; height:26px; background:url(/template/pic/provideobtn.gif) left bottom no-repeat; position:absolute; right:0px; top:0px; overflow:hidden; text-indent:-9999px;}
.secmenu li.back { border-top:#1e388c 3px solid; background:#efedea; width:9px; height:47px; z-index:2; position: absolute; }
.secmenu li a:hover { color:#1e388c;}
.proText { width:100%; line-height:22px; color:#5a5a5a; float:left; margin:15px 0px;}
.proText p { line-height:22px;}

.RecommendModel { width:100%; float:left;}
.RecommendModel h3 { height:40px; line-height:24px; font-size:12px; font-weight:normal;}
.recModelContain { width:100%; height:110px; float:left; overflow:hidden; border-top:#dcdcdc 1px solid; border-bottom:#dcdcdc 1px solid;}

.jcarousel-skin-tango-prolist .jcarousel-container {}
.jcarousel-skin-tango-prolist .jcarousel-direction-rtl { direction: rtl; }
.jcarousel-skin-tango-prolist .jcarousel-container-horizontal { width:828px; padding:0px 41px; }
.jcarousel-skin-tango-prolist .jcarousel-clip { overflow: hidden; }
.jcarousel-skin-tango-prolist .jcarousel-clip-horizontal { width:828px; height:110px; }
.jcarousel-skin-tango-prolist .jcarousel-item { width:138px; height:100px; padding-top:10px; text-align:center; font-family:微软雅黑; font-size:11px;}
.jcarousel-skin-tango-prolist .jcarousel-item img { display:block; margin:0 auto;}
.jcarousel-skin-tango-prolist .jcarousel-item a { color:#be6f1b!important;}
.jcarousel-skin-tango-prolist .jcarousel-item-horizontal { margin-left:0; margin-right:0px; }
.jcarousel-skin-tango-prolist .jcarousel-item-placeholder { background: #fff; color: #000; }
/**
 *  Horizontal Buttons
 */
.jcarousel-skin-tango-prolist .jcarousel-next-horizontal { position: absolute; top:0px; right:0px; width:40px; height:110px; cursor: pointer; background: transparent url(/template/pic/next-horizontal_prorec.gif) no-repeat 0 0; }
.jcarousel-skin-tango-prolist .jcarousel-next-horizontal:hover, .jcarousel-skin-tango-prolist .jcarousel-next-horizontal:focus { background-position: -50px 0; }
.jcarousel-skin-tango-prolist .jcarousel-next-horizontal:active { background-position: -100px 0; }
.jcarousel-skin-tango-prolist .jcarousel-next-disabled-horizontal, .jcarousel-skin-tango-prolist .jcarousel-next-disabled-horizontal:hover, .jcarousel-skin-tango-prolist .jcarousel-next-disabled-horizontal:focus, .jcarousel-skin-tango-prolist .jcarousel-next-disabled-horizontal:active { cursor: default; background-position: -150px 0; }
.jcarousel-skin-tango-prolist .jcarousel-prev-horizontal { position: absolute; top:0px; left:0px; width:40px; height:110px; cursor: pointer; background: transparent url(/template/pic/prev-horizontal_prorec.gif) no-repeat 0 0; }
.jcarousel-skin-tango-prolist .jcarousel-prev-horizontal:hover, .jcarousel-skin-tango-prolist .jcarousel-prev-horizontal:focus { background-position: -50px 0; }
.jcarousel-skin-tango-prolist .jcarousel-prev-horizontal:active { background-position: -100px 0; }
.jcarousel-skin-tango-prolist .jcarousel-prev-disabled-horizontal, .jcarousel-skin-tango-prolist .jcarousel-prev-disabled-horizontal:hover, .jcarousel-skin-tango-prolist .jcarousel-prev-disabled-horizontal:focus, .jcarousel-skin-tango-prolist .jcarousel-prev-disabled-horizontal:active { cursor: default; background-position: -150px 0;}

.allModel { width:100%; float:left; margin-bottom:15px; position:relative; z-index:1;}
.allModel h3 { height:40px; line-height:24px; font-size:12px; font-weight:normal;}

.modelTable { width:910px; float:left; border:#dbdbdb 1px solid; border-collapse:collapse;}
.modelTable td,.modelTable th { border:#dbdbdb 1px solid;}
.modelTable th { text-align:left; padding:0px 5px; height:25px; line-height:25px; background:#f6f6f7 url(/template/pic/plico.gif) left -32px repeat-x;}
.modelTable th span { width:33%; float:left; text-align:center; font-weight:normal;}
.modelTable tr.even td { background:#f6f6f7 url(/template/pic/plico.gif) left -32px repeat-x;}
.modelTable td { height:21px; line-height:21px; padding:2px 5px;}
.modelTable td.b,.modelTable th.b { text-align:center;}
.modelTable td a.pb,.modelTable td a.p3d,.modelTable td a.pe { width:16px; height:16px; display:block; float:left; margin:2px 20px 0px; display:inline; background-image:url(/template/pic/plico.gif); background-repeat:no-repeat;}
.modelTable td a.pb { background-position:0px 0px;}
.modelTable td a.p3d { background-position:-16px 0px;}
.modelTable td a.pe { background-position:-32px -16px;}

.plTools { width:100%; height:26px; padding:5px 0px; float:left; background:#efefef; margin-bottom:15px;}
.plTools .floatRight { width:auto; padding-right:10px;}
.plTools .floatLeft { width:auto; padding-left:10px;}
.plTools .floatLeft li { width:auto; height:26px; line-height:26px; float:left; margin-right:2px; background:url(/template/pic/pbtn.gif) right -26px no-repeat;}
.plTools .floatLeft li a { display:block; width:auto; height:26px; line-height:26px; float:left; white-space:nowrap; background:url(/template/pic/pbtn.gif) left 0px no-repeat; padding:0px 10px;}

.otherInfo { width:100%; float:left;}
.oi01,.oi02 { width:260px; height:220px; float:left; padding:0px 30px; border-right:#e4e4e4 1px solid;}
.oi03 { width:200px; float:left; padding:0px 30px;}

.title02 { width:100%; line-height:36px; float:left; margin-bottom:10px;}
.title02 h3 { width:auto; float:left; font-size:14px; color:#212121;}
.title02 span { width:auto; float:right;}
.title02 span a:link,.title02 span a:visited { color:#3787ff;}
.title02 span a:hover { color:#ff6600;}
.oi01 ul { width:100%; float:left;}
.oi01 ul li { width:100%; float:left; line-height:22px; margin-bottom:5px;}
.oi01 ul li h4 { font-size:12px; font-weight:normal;}

.oi02 ul { width:100%; float:left;}
.oi02 ul li { width:100%; float:left; line-height:22px; margin-bottom:5px;}
.oi02 ul li h4 { font-size:12px; font-weight:normal;}

.contactInfo { width:100%; float:left;}
.contactInfo .blue { line-height:22px; font-family:微软雅黑;}

.proDetail .title { height:56px;}
.proDetail .title h2 { font-size:20px; line-height:34px; padding-right:10px; color:#1d378b;}

.pdTopWrapper { width:972px; height:90px;}
#pdFollow { width:972px; height:90px; position:absolute; z-index:99999; background:url(/template/pic/sec_tabcontentbg.jpg) center -40px repeat-x;}

.pdTitle { width:909px; height:34px; border-right:#d8d8d8 1px solid; background:url(/template/pic/pd_titlebg.gif) 0px -34px repeat-x; margin-left:30px; clear:both;}
.pdTitle ul.pdTitleLeft { width:410px; height:34px; float:left; _overflow:hidden;}
.pdTitle ul.pdTitleLeft li { width:80px; height:34px; float:left; margin-right:2px; background:url(/template/pic/pd_titlebg.gif) -80px 0px no-repeat;}
.pdTitle ul.pdTitleLeft li a { display:block; width:100%; height:34px; line-height:34px; text-align:center; font-family:微软雅黑;}
.pdTitle ul.pdTitleLeft li a:hover,.pdTitle ul.pdTitleLeft li a.pdcur { background:url(/template/pic/pd_titlebg.gif) 0px 0px no-repeat; color:#2c4ec0;}

.pdTitle ul.pdTitleRight { width:398px; height:34px; padding-left:100px; float:right; border-left:#d8d8d8 1px solid; background:url(/template/pic/pd_titlebg.gif) 0px -68px repeat-x;}
.pdTitle ul.pdTitleRight li { width:100px; height:14px; float:left; margin-top:10px; white-space:nowrap;}
.pdTitle ul.pdTitleRight li a { display:inline-block; height:14px; line-height:14px; font-size:11px; font-family:微软雅黑; white-space:nowrap;}
.pdTitle ul.pdTitleRight li a span { display:block; width:11px; height:12px; float:left; margin-right:2px; background-image:url(/template/pic/pd_titlebg.gif); background-repeat:no-repeat;}
.ptr01 a span { background-position:-160px 0px;}
.ptr02 a span { background-position:-171px 0px;}
.ptr03 a span { background-position:-182px 0px;}


.proDetail .listcontent { background:url(/template/pic/pdcontainbg.gif) left top no-repeat;}

.pdPart01,.pdPart02,.pdPart03,.pdPart04,.pdPart05 { width:100%; float:left; padding-bottom:10px; position:relative;}
.tip { width:1px; height:1px; position:absolute; left:0px; top:-90px;}
.pdt { width:870px; height:60px; float:left; padding:0px 20px;}
.pdt h2 { width:auto; line-height:60px; float:left; font-size:18px; font-family:微软雅黑; color:black;}
.pdt span { width:auto; float:right; padding-top:20px;}
.pdt span a { display:block; width:86px; height:22px; line-height:22px; background-image:url(/template/pic/parabtn.gif); background-repeat:no-repeat; background-position:right bottom; text-align:center; font-family:微软雅黑; float:left; margin-right:7px;}
.pdt span a.showAll { background-position:left top;}
.pdt span a.closeAll { background-position:right top;}
.pdt span a.showAll,.pdt span a.closeAll { text-align:left; width:73px; padding-left:13px;}

.pdimg { width:100%; float:left; text-align:center;}
.pdimg img { width:464px; height:325px;}
.buyBtn { clear:both; padding-top:18px;}

.paraTitle { width:875px; padding-left:15px; height:24px; background:#e8e8e8; float:left; margin-left:10px; margin-top:10px; _display:inline; cursor:pointer;}
.paraTitle h3 { width:auto; line-height:24px; float:left; font-family:微软雅黑; font-size:12px; font-weight:normal; color:black;}
.paraTitle span { display:block; width:20px; height:10px; float:right; margin:6px 20px 0px 0px; _display:inline; background:url(/template/pic/parabtn.gif) left bottom no-repeat;}
.paraContain { display:none; width:890px; float:left; padding-left:10px;}
.paraContain table th { text-align:left;}
.paraContain table th,.paraContain table td { border-bottom:#e0e0e0 1px solid; line-height:21px; padding:4px 5px 4px 20px;} 

.caseContain { width:890px; height:140px; float:left; margin-left:10px; padding-top:18px; overflow:hidden; border-top:#dcdcdc 1px solid;}

.jcarousel-skin-caselist .jcarousel-container {}
.jcarousel-skin-caselist .jcarousel-direction-rtl { direction: rtl; }
.jcarousel-skin-caselist .jcarousel-container-horizontal { width:810px; padding:0px 40px; }
.jcarousel-skin-caselist .jcarousel-clip { overflow: hidden; }
.jcarousel-skin-caselist .jcarousel-clip-horizontal { width:810px; height:140px; }
.jcarousel-skin-caselist .jcarousel-item { width:162px; height:140px; padding-top:0px; text-align:center;}
.jcarousel-skin-caselist .jcarousel-item img { display:block; margin:0 auto 10px;}
.jcarousel-skin-caselist .jcarousel-item-horizontal { margin-left:0; margin-right:0px; }
.jcarousel-skin-caselist .jcarousel-item-placeholder { background: #fff; color: #000; }
/**
 *  Horizontal Buttons
 */
.jcarousel-skin-caselist .jcarousel-next-horizontal { position: absolute; top:0px; right:0px; width:40px; height:110px; cursor: pointer; background: transparent url(/template/pic/next-horizontal_prorec.gif) no-repeat 0 0; }
.jcarousel-skin-caselist .jcarousel-next-horizontal:hover, .jcarousel-skin-caselist .jcarousel-next-horizontal:focus { background-position: -50px 0; }
.jcarousel-skin-caselist .jcarousel-next-horizontal:active { background-position: -100px 0; }
.jcarousel-skin-caselist .jcarousel-next-disabled-horizontal, .jcarousel-skin-caselist .jcarousel-next-disabled-horizontal:hover, .jcarousel-skin-caselist .jcarousel-next-disabled-horizontal:focus, .jcarousel-skin-caselist .jcarousel-next-disabled-horizontal:active { cursor: default; background-position: -150px 0; }
.jcarousel-skin-caselist .jcarousel-prev-horizontal { position: absolute; top:0px; left:0px; width:40px; height:110px; cursor: pointer; background: transparent url(/template/pic/prev-horizontal_prorec.gif) no-repeat 0 0; }
.jcarousel-skin-caselist .jcarousel-prev-horizontal:hover, .jcarousel-skin-caselist .jcarousel-prev-horizontal:focus { background-position: -50px 0; }
.jcarousel-skin-caselist .jcarousel-prev-horizontal:active { background-position: -100px 0; }
.jcarousel-skin-caselist .jcarousel-prev-disabled-horizontal, .jcarousel-skin-caselist .jcarousel-prev-disabled-horizontal:hover, .jcarousel-skin-caselist .jcarousel-prev-disabled-horizontal:focus, .jcarousel-skin-caselist .jcarousel-prev-disabled-horizontal:active { cursor: default; background-position: -150px 0;}

.orderForm { width:890px; float:left; margin-left:10px; _display:inline; border-top:#dcdcdc 1px solid; padding-top:10px;}
.orderForm table { width:890px; position:relative;}
.orderForm th { width:70px; padding-left:10px; font-size:12px; font-family:微软雅黑; font-weight:normal; text-align:left;}
.orderForm td { width:365px; padding:3px 0px 2px;}

.orderForm td .searchSelect01 { width:320px;}
.orderForm td .searchSelect01 dt { width:298px; background:url(/template/pic/orderformbg.gif) left -64px no-repeat; font-family:微软雅黑; color:#494949;}
.orderForm td .searchSelect01 dt.osHover { background-position:left -96px;}
.orderForm td .searchSelect01 dd { width:318px;}
.orderForm td .searchSelect01 dd ul { height:150px; overflow-x:hidden; overflow-y:auto;}

.orderinputbg { width:298px; height:32px; overflow:hidden; background:url(/template/pic/orderformbg.gif) left top no-repeat; padding-left:22px; font-family:微软雅黑; color:#494949;}
.orderinputbg.oiHover { background-position:left -32px;}
.orderinputbg input.oinput { width:298px; height:32px; line-height:32px; font-family:微软雅黑; color:#494949; border:none; background:none;}

.bx{width:31px;height:37px;position:absolute;margin-top:6px;margin-left:280px;z-index:1000;color:#F00}

.orderRadio { padding-top:8px; *padding-top:5px;}
.ordertextarea { width:298px; height:51px; padding:5px 0px 5px 20px; border:none; background:url(/template/pic/orderformbg.gif) left -128px no-repeat; font-family:微软雅黑; color:#494949;}

.compareLayer { width:100%; height:155px; position:fixed; z-index:99999; right:0px; bottom:0px;}
* html .compareLayer {position:absolute;left:expression(eval(document.documentElement.scrollLeft+document.documentElement.clientWidth-this.offsetWidth)-(parseInt(this.currentStyle.marginLeft,10)||0)-(parseInt(this.currentStyle.marginRight,10)||0));top:expression(eval(document.documentElement.scrollTop+document.documentElement.clientHeight-this.offsetHeight-(parseInt(this.currentStyle.marginTop,10)||0)-(parseInt(this.currentStyle.marginBottom,10)||0)))}

.compare { width:910px; height:155px; position:absolute; left:50%; bottom:0px; background:#ffffff; margin-left:-455px;}
.compare h3 { width:71px; height:25px; line-height:25px; padding-left:14px; font-size:12px; font-weight:normal; color:white; text-align:left; background:url(/template/pic/comparebg.gif) 0px 0px no-repeat; margin-bottom:2px;}
.compareContain { width:908px; height:126px; float:left; border:#dfe0e4 1px solid; background:#fbfbfd;}
.compareContain ul { width:720px; float:left; padding-top:8px; padding-left:5px; }
.compareContain ul li { width:134px; float:left; position:relative; z-index:2; margin:0px 6px; _display:inline;}
span.deleteBtn { display:block; position:absolute; right:6px; top:8px; z-index:4; width:17px; height:16px; background:url(/template/pic/comparebg.gif) -103px 0px no-repeat; cursor:pointer;}
.comimg { width:132px; height:88px; background:#fff; border:#eeeeee 1px solid; float:left; text-align:center; position:relative; z-index:3; margin-bottom:5px;}
span.arrow { display:block; position:absolute; left:62px; bottom:-6px; z-index:4; background:url(/template/pic/comparebg.gif) -91px 0px no-repeat; width:12px; height:6px;}
.comModel { height:24px; line-height:24px; padding-top:3px;}

.comSeries { width:100%; height:20px; line-height:20px; text-align:center; font-weight:bold; color:#ed6d0b;}
.compareInfo { width:180px; float:right; padding:36px 0px 0px;}
.compareInfo span { display:block; height:25px; line-height:25px;}
.compareInfo a { display:block; width:120px; height:22px; line-height:21px; color:white; text-align:center; background:url(/template/pic/comparebg.gif) 0px -25px no-repeat; margin-top:10px;}






